Why aren't we sequencing more in the US? Cost is a big factor. Some others in our lab's experience: reagent shortages, staffing, prioritization and access to instruments, space, and again $$. 1/
We sequenced our first WA sample on 28-Feb and continued to ramp up sequencing through March and April. At one point we had deposited ~15% of all sequences that were available at that time. Got liquid handlers to speed things up. Then the reagent shortages started to hit. 2/

Articles like these coming out of India scare me.
First, there are only *two* full SARS-CoV-2 genomes from India, both from Kerala. Unless there's additional data that hasn't been published, I'm not sure how one can say anything about the strains circulating locally. 1/
